Output e952009e1e4ebe2075d977757ec9891e573d055a812c1c93fecd73bfbfc433d4:3

value
97859057
script pubkey
OP_0 OP_PUSHBYTES_32 e4f58cce8ab9aa29a88e35a4e70ef7c35318f3c3fa2dd6e7cb94681ece592e65
address
bc1qun6cen52hx4zn2ywxkjwwrhhcdf33u7rlgkade7tj35panje9ejs0r8n0h
transaction
e952009e1e4ebe2075d977757ec9891e573d055a812c1c93fecd73bfbfc433d4
confirmations
205818
spent
true